Conditions

Facial skin wrinkles.

Interventions

Intervention 1: In 45 to 75 years old patients with mild to moderate facial skin wrinkles, a half-face is subjected to a microneedling monthly up to three time and Its efficacy and safety are examined

Inclusion criteria

Inclusion criteria: Age 45 to 75 Mild to moderate wrinkling on the face

Exclusion criteria

Exclusion criteria: Pregnant or breast feed History of cuagulopathy disorder or drug Facial active Infection Inability to fallow up visit connective tissue disorder History of skin cancer on face Unrealistic expectation Cosmetic procedures performed on the face in the last 6 month Fitzpatrick skin phototype >III Sensitivity to lidocain Use isotretinoin in the last 6 month History of keloid Use photosensitive drug such gold, tetracyclin
